Hong Kong-based cross-border eCommerce enabler Buy&Ship has successfully secured $12 million in the first close of its Series C funding round. This significant capital injection is earmarked to fuel an ambitious global expansion, including a strategic entry into the United States market and deeper penetration across Asia. The funding will also accelerate the company's investment in artificial intelligence and automation, aiming to further streamline the complexities of international online shopping for its growing user base.
Strategic Investors Signal Strong Confidence
The funding round attracted a formidable group of new strategic investors, highlighting strong market confidence in Buy&Ship's business model and future prospects. Key new backers include MLC Ventures, the corporate venture capital arm of Mitsubishi Logistics, Hong Kong-listed MemeStrategy, and DLK Advisory Limited. Their involvement underscores the strategic value these partners bring beyond mere financial investment, promising deep industry expertise and network access to fortify the company's growth.
Further validating the company's trajectory, the Series C round also saw continued participation from existing investors Cool Japan Fund and Altara Ventures. Fueling Global Expansion and Proven Growth
With the new capital, Buy&Ship is set to aggressively expand its global footprint, with a primary focus on launching its services in the U.S. market. This move will be complemented by efforts to strengthen its established presence in key Asian markets, including Southeast Asia and Taiwan. The company also plans to pursue selective mergers and acquisitions to accelerate market entry and consolidate its position as a leader in the cross-border shopping sector.
This expansion strategy is built upon a period of remarkable operational momentum and proven market fit. The company recently reported that its proxy-shopping revenue doubled year-on-year, a surge partly attributed to strategic partnerships like its integration with Mercari, Japan’s largest C2C marketplace. This performance demonstrates a clear and growing demand for services that simplify access to international goods for consumers worldwide.
The company's regional growth has been equally impressive, with revenue in Taiwan increasing by over 60% following the introduction of direct Japan-to-Taiwan shipping. In Singapore, revenue more than doubled as the firm deepened its Southeast Asian operations. To date, Buy&Ship has attracted approximately 3 million registered users across 12 countries and regions and has successfully processed over 100 million packages.
Advancing Cross-Border Commerce with AI
Buy&Ship is positioning itself as a technology innovator, moving far beyond the role of a traditional freight forwarder by automating the entire cross-border value chain. Its proprietary platform is designed to eliminate common friction points such as complex customs documentation, high shipping costs, and fragmented logistics. This technology-first approach is central to its mission of delivering a seamless and accessible global shopping experience for everyone.
A core element of its technological edge is the deep integration of artificial intelligence, with a focus on developing what it calls "Agentic Commerce." The company's AI-powered discovery engine utilizes large language models and proprietary data to surface unique global product opportunities for users. On the backend, automated systems, including AGV-enabled warehouses and logistics optimization AI, handle fulfillment with efficiency and precision.
